Transponder key
Transponder keys are keys for cars that include an electronic chip in the key fob. The chips transmit radio signals to communicate with your vehicle's immobilizer. They are designed to stop theft by making it more difficult for thieves to start your car. Transponder keys can also be used to locate vehicles that have been stolen. The majority of Saabs come with only a single key. A second key requires the use of a special computer (often known as the CIM) as well as an entirely new key and programming in order to convince the vehicle that you are not trying to steal the vehicle. Most locksmiths will not do this because it is too costly. However, you can do it yourself if you're skilled and fortunate enough to find the right components at a reasonable price.
